WASHINGTON (AP) -- Police said a man was punched in the face after grabbing a Dallas Cowboys flag from a car in downtown Washington. D.C. police Lt. Eric Hayes said someone snatched the flag from a car as it was stopped in traffic Tuesday evening and apparently threw it to the ground.

Police and witnesses said that by the time the man crossed the street, someone exited the car and struck him in the face before driving away.

Police said the incident may have been motivated by team loyalty, or the motorist might not have wanted anyone to touch his car.

Police said a man was taken from the scene to be treated for a bruised forehead.
